§ 2512. Appeal; proceedings
When either party is dissatisfied with such appraisal of damages, the party may apply
to the Superior Court by petition in the same manner as is provided for a person dissatisfied
with the compensation for damages for the laying out or altering of highway, and similar
proceedings shall be had. The line shall not be erected until such cause is finally
decided, unless the party erecting the same files with the clerk of the court to which
such application is made, before the line is erected, a bond to the other party, with
sureties approved by such clerk, conditioned for the payment of such damages and costs
as may finally be awarded. (Amended 1973, No. 193 (Adj. Sess.), § 3, eff. April 9, 1974; 2023, No. 85 (Adj. Sess.), § 394, eff. July 1, 2024.)
